An offline meeting is recorded the same way a remote one is.

What is said during the meeting is captured as it happens, and when it ends the summary, decisions and to-dos are collected into a single meeting record.

Start recording

① Press + at the bottom right of the composer. ② Choose Offline meeting.

Before the meeting starts, press + at the bottom right of the composer and choose Offline meeting. Allow microphone access and recording begins; stop it when the meeting ends.

It records as you speak

What is said during the meeting is transcribed live and lands in the conversation as it happens. Nobody takes notes: speaking is the input.

① Utterances stack up in order, each with its start time. ② When the meeting ends the transcript is polished and Live Context refreshes. ③ The topics, decisions and to-dos appear on the right.

  • Each utterance keeps its start time, so you can jump back to that moment.
  • When the meeting ends, the transcript gets a cleanup pass.
  • Once that finishes, Live Context refreshes with everything to the end.
  • The notes button below turns this record into a meeting note.

What the meeting leaves behind

A single meeting mark is created. The decisions, to-dos, summary and transcript all sit in one place.

  • Decisions: what was decided, and the background behind it.
  • Draft to-dos: work that needs doing, extracted automatically.
  • Summary: the core of the discussion, at a glance.
  • Transcript: the whole conversation, by speaker.

The moment the meeting ends, the next task is ready

Press add on any to-do you need and it becomes a to-do in the hub.

Getting a cleaner record

For a more accurate transcript and summary:

  • Put the device in the middle of the participants.
  • Introducing everyone at the start makes speakers easier to tell apart.
  • Confirming important decisions clearly once during the meeting improves both the summary and what gets extracted as work.
